Gas scrubber towers

Scrubbers , also known as washing towers , represent a particular technology for the abatement of gases and airborne contaminants in industrial environments . In both vertical and horizontal configurations, the operating principle is the same: the contaminated air flow is treated through direct contact with a washing liquid, often water combined with specific reagents. This interaction allows the neutralization and retention of soluble polluting particles , ensuring effective purification of industrial fumes and vapors before release into the atmosphere.

Operation of washing towers
The purification and management of contaminant gases, by means of smoke abatement towers, can be carried out in different ways, with static or floating filling. Furthermore, it can be made of thermoplastic material, stainless steel or other materials according to specification. Filtration occurs with washing liquids in countercurrent to the aspirated fumes or vapors . The path of the vapors to be neutralized is ascending: these pass through the filling beds present in the tower and are knocked down by the nebulized rain, in a uniform manner. The washing solution is brought into continuous circulation by the pumps connected to the liquid containment tank. In the filling beds, the air undergoes a continuous impact with the rings that compose them, where the chemical reaction that gives rise to the neutralization of the substances present in the air develops.
Once neutralization is complete, the air is further filtered to eliminate any drops of washing solution remaining suspended in the gas flow, through the drop-stop filter. At the end of the washing cycle, the purified vapors are expelled from the tower into the atmosphere through the exhaust stack .
